In another busy week for international lateral hires, Allen & Overy (A&O), Kirkland & Ellis, Pinsent Masons and Reed Smith all made key appointments abroad, while London-based public international law boutique Volterra Fietta hired an overseas government specialist.
Pinsents marked the official opening of its Australian offices by announcing the hire of infrastructure disputes specialist Peter Megens from King & Spalding’s Singapore office. Megens has experience in all forms of disputes work and has advised on legal matters relating to a number of Australia’s major infrastructure projects, including the Melbourne CityLink Project and the Melbourne Train network, as well as experience advising in projects spanning the Asia-Pacific region.
